Antagonist
A substance that impedes or counteracts the action of another, especially a muscle that opposes the action of another muscle.
Synaptic Knob
The part of a neuron that releases neurotransmitters to transmit signals to another neuron or muscle cell.
Neuromuscular Junction
The synapse or junction where a motor neuron transmits a signal to a muscle fiber causing it to contract.
Muscle Fiber
An individual muscle cell, long and cylindrical, which contracts to produce movement.
